Principles Of Design For Complex Displays: A Comparative Evaluation, Sharolyn Ann Converse
Principles Of Design For Complex Displays: A Comparative Evaluation, Sharolyn Ann Converse
Psychology Theses & Dissertations
The present study examined the main and interactive effects of information format, information density, principle of information grouping, orientation of the airspeed scale, and task type on response time (RT) and accuracy in a decision making task. Forty-eight college students viewed static displays of primary flight instruments and signaled responses to the displays by pressing keys on the computer keyboard. Three levels of task type were employed. In the current state estimation task, subjects were required to determine whether each individual instrument reading was within prespecified limits.
